System Development Engineer, AFTS Ops Robotics

3 months ago


Old Toronto, Canada Amazon Canada Fulfillment Services, ULC Full time
The Amazon Fulfillment Technologies Support (AFTS) Team is looking for a System Development Engineer

The Amazon Fulfillment Technologies Support (AFTS) Team is looking for a System Development Engineer who will join the team which supports all software application responsible for shipment, item availability, customer promises, shipment optimization and other functions related to fulfillment services process. Your problem resolving skill will benefit customers directly, insuring Amazon able to meet all its commitments to our customers.

Primary Responsibilities
  1. Troubleshooting, diagnosing and fixing production software issues
  2. Developing monitoring solutions
  3. Performing software maintenance and configuration
  4. Implementing the fix for internally developed code (Perl, Ruby, C/C++, JAVA)
  5. Performing SQL queries
  6. Updating, tracking and resolving technical challenges
  7. Building and developing tools which will automate daily operational activities

Your solutions will impact our customers directly This job requires you to constantly hit the ground running and your ability to learn quickly and work on disparate and overlapping tasks will define your success. High Impact production issues often require coordination between multiple Development, Operations and IT Support groups, so you get to experience a breadth of impact with various groups.
